What Sequester Is
Sequester is a private storage service for photos, videos, and related files. We are built to limit ordinary access to user content and to keep your files protected during transfer and storage.
Your Data Belongs To You
You own the files you upload to Sequester. We do not claim ownership of your photos, videos, filenames, folders, or other stored content. We use your data only to provide the service, protect the platform, support your account, comply with lawful obligations, and respond to requests you make.
Account And Service Data We Collect
We collect the information needed to operate your account, such as your email address, password-derived authentication data, login records, IP addresses used to access the service, device or client information, storage usage, file metadata, security preference settings, and support communications.
When login alerts are enabled, Sequester uses login status, IP address, time, and device or client information to notify you about successful or failed login attempts.
When intrusion detection is enabled, the mobile app may send a captured image, timestamp, and attempted PIN information to the service so that the event can be recorded and reported to you.
Stored Files And Master Key Retention
Sequester encrypts uploaded files after they are received by the service. We also retain a master recovery capability so that data is not permanently lost in limited recovery and support situations. This is an intentional design choice: it gives customers a path to recover access if they otherwise lock themselves out or need help retrieving their own data.
Because that recovery capability exists, Sequester is not a system where the company is technically incapable of assisting with account-level recovery. Access to stored customer content from our side is restricted and must be tied to a valid reason, such as a customer request, account recovery, a credible complaint or suspicion involving illegal data, abuse investigation, security incident response, or a valid legal request.
We do not browse customer files casually, for advertising, or for unrelated business purposes.
When We May Access Or Disclose Data
Sequester may access, review, preserve, or disclose account data or stored files when reasonably necessary to:
- Respond to a customer request for support, export, recovery, or troubleshooting.
- Investigate credible reports of illegal content, abuse, fraud, or misuse of the service.
- Protect Sequester, our users, our systems, and the public from harm.
- Comply with subpoenas, court orders, warrants, or other valid legal processes.
- Enforce our Terms of Service.
Security And Transmission
Files and API traffic are transmitted over SSL/TLS where supported. Uploaded files are encrypted for storage after transmission. No storage system is perfect, but we design Sequester to reduce ordinary exposure of user files and to keep administrative access limited to legitimate operational, legal, or user-requested reasons.
Retention
We retain account information and stored files while your account remains active or as needed to provide the service. We may retain logs, billing records, security records, and legal compliance records for longer when necessary for security, audit, dispute, or legal reasons.
